Abstract

В данной заявке предлагаются устройства, содержащие один или более элементов, и способы их производства.Устройства могут быть электрохимическими устройствами. Устройства могут включать в себя трехмерные суперконденсаторы. Устройства могут быть микроустройствами, такими как, например, микросуперконденсаторы. В некоторых вариантах реализации изобретения устройства представляют собой трехмерные гидбридные микросуперконденсаторы. Устройства могут быть спроектированы для применения в областях высоковольтной энергетики. В некоторых вариантах реализации изобретения устройства представляют собой высоковольтные микросуперконденсаторы. В определенных вариантах реализации изобретения устройства представляют собой высоковольтные асимметричные микросуперконденсаторы. В некоторых вариантах реализации изобретения устройства представляют собой объединенные микросуперконденсаторы для применения в областях высоковольтной энергетики.
